Igniting Equity Annual Conference brings together educators, community leaders, higher education partners and advocates committed to advancing educational opportunity and student success across the region. 

Conference Details

Theme: Models of Excellence Across Western New York

Focused on showcasing proven strategies and partnerships, the 2026 WNY Education Equity Taskforce Conference will highlight real-world examples of effective cross-sector collaboration that are creating meaningful change for students, families and communities. Through engaging discussions, shared learning and actionable planning, participants will explore ways to break down traditional silos between schools, community organizations, higher education institutions and other stakeholders, leaving with practical ideas, strengthened partnerships and clear commitments to advance equity in their own work and communities.
